    Its worse than that. ESPN radio was interviewing a former linebacker who played for the Packers around 2010. He talked about how even as late as 2017, seven years after he'd been with the Packers, he could watch a Packers game and know immediately what they were going to run because it hadn't changed at all since he played for them. Which means any team with tape, i.e all of them, could learn the Packers plays with ease. The only thing that saved them was how great Aaron Rodgers.

    Apparently Eagles QB Josh McCown played the entire second half of their playoff loss to Seattle with a torn hamstring. He suffered the injury in the 2nd quarter but there were no other QBs available, so he finished the game playing on it. He is scheduled to have surgery to repair it Tuesday and it will take 6 months to recover, so his availability for next season might be in question.
